U'Ren,
W.S.
Oregon
  • 18-- - Born, Wisconsin
  • 1909 - Serving as Secretary, Oregon Single Tax League, headquartered in Oregon City
  • 1910 - Participated in Single Tax Conference, New York, NY, November
  • 1910 - Photograph
  • 1910-14 - Led Single Tax campaign, funded by the Fels Fund; worked to get citizens initiative adopted in Oregon
  • 1911 - Attended Single Tax conference, Chicago, Illinois, November
  • 1915 - Article, "Single Tax," Annals of the American Academy of Political and Social Science, Vol.58, March, pp. 222-227
  • 1917 - Letter, Everyman, October, in which he wrote: "Keep a stiff upper lip. The Equity taxation reformers will soon fall from sight. The great mass of voters know noting of them."
  • 1918 - Letter, Everyman, March, in which he wrote: "...surely this year and in your state the people will vote to abolish land speculation and for public ownership of land rental values, and at the same time leave improvements free from tax."
  • 1926 - Elected to National Advisory Committee, Henry George Foundation of America
  • 1946 - Photograph

Voorhis,
Horace J. (Jerry)
California
(Los Angeles)
  • 1901 - Born, 6 April (Kansas)
  • 192- - Graduated from Yale University; then earned a Masters from Claremont Graduate School
  • 1936 - Elected to the U.S. House of Representatives, as a New Deal Democrat (had earlier been a Socialist). In the Congress, he supported legislation to regulate Wall Street and was therefore opposed by the Chandler family (owners of the Los Angeles Times) who supported Richard Nixon against him in the 1946 campaign, in which he was defeated
  • 1942 - Introduced a bill in the U.S. House of Representatives to propose a constitutional amendment for a national tax on land values
  • 1940s - Supported the cause of interned Japanese-Americans. Quote from a Nobu Kawai (in Frank Chin. Born in the USA: a Story of Japanese America, 1889-1947: "And I appreciate Jerry Voorhis, because his stand in our support led to his defeat in congress."
  • 194- - Book, Beyond Victory, exposing the collaboration of large U.S. firms with the Nazi regime during the early part of the Second World War
  • 1947 - Became active in the cooperative movement and Director, Cooperative League of the USA
  • 1947 - Book, Confessions of a Congressman
  • 1984 - Died, age 83, 11 September
